The Northwestern Plains Zone (NWPZ) plays a crucial role
in India's wheat production. What percentage of total wheat production and wheat area does this zone contribute, and why is this region particularly suitable for large-scale wheat cultivation?Solution
The Northwestern Plains Zone contributes 45% to total wheat production and covers 37% of the wheat area, thanks to its favorable climate, fertile soils, and well-established irrigation infrastructure.
